The Nature of Settlements in Railroad Cases
Settlements in railroad injury cases can vary extensively based upon a number of aspects. Generally, these settlements aim to compensate victims for:
Medical Expenses: Covers existing and future medical treatment.Lost Wages: Compensates for income lost due to injury.Pain and Suffering: Addresses emotional and physical distress.Disability or Disfigurement: Considers long-term effects of injuries.
Before getting in negotiations, it is vital for victims to understand what elements can affect settlement amounts.
Secret Factors Influencing Settlement Amounts
Severity of Injuries: More extreme injuries frequently lead to higher settlement payouts.

Liability: If the [Railroad Settlement Kidney Cancer](https://git2.ujin.tech/railroad-settlement-kidney-cancer7064) business is discovered mainly or entirely at fault, settlements are likely to be higher.

Insurance Policies: The limitations of the railroad's liability insurance can influence the optimum settlement amount.

Settlement Skills: The experience and tactics of the victim's lawyer can significantly impact the settlement result.

State Laws: Some jurisdictions have caps on damages, impacting just how much settlement can be awarded.

Economic Factors: Economic conditions can also play a role. For example, during recessions, insurance business may provide lower settlements.

Experience Testimony: Eyewitness accounts can strengthen a case and potentially lead to higher settlements.

Actions to Pursue a Settlement
Victims of railroad mishaps usually follow these steps to pursue a settlement:

Seek Medical Attention: Always focus on health and file injuries.

Gather Evidence: Collect pictures, witness statements, and any readily available documentation relating to the mishap.

Seek advice from a Lawyer: Engage an attorney experienced in railroad lawsuits who can examine the case and guide through the legal process.

Estimate Damages: Assess the total expense of medical expenditures, lost wages, and other damages.

File a Claim: Submit a claim to the railroad company or their insurance.

Settlement: Enter into settlements with the insurance provider to settle the claim.

Litigation (If Necessary): If a fair settlement can not be reached, taking the case to court might be required.
